How much does it cost to rent a home in Snellville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Snellville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,523 | $1,300 | $2,220 |
Snellville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,058 | $1,550 | $3,015 |
Snellville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,441 | $1,970 | $3,499 |
Snellville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,166 | $2,095 | $10,000+ |
Snellville 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,299 | $2,799 | $3,800 |
Snellville 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,800 | $3,800 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Snellville
What type of rentals are currently available in Snellville?
There are currently 46 Apartments for Rent in Snellville, GA with pricing that ranges from $1,240 to $3,147. There are also 366 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Snellville ranging from $660 to $15,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Snellville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Snellville ranges from $660 to $15,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,460.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Snellville?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Snellville range from $1,550 to $3,147,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,550 to $3,015.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,970 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,359.
